2025 Compare Cities Overview:
Westchester, IL vs North Riverside, IL
Change Cities
Highlights
Are people in North Riverside older or younger than people in Westchester?
- The Median Age in North Riverside is 9.0 years younger than in Westchester.
Are housing costs cheaper in North Riverside or Westchester?
- North Riverside
housing
costs are 0.1% less expensive than Westchester hous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, North Riverside or Westchester?
- The average commute for residents of North Riverside is 0.4 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Westchester.
Things to do in Westchester?
Westchester is a village located near Chicago boasting scenic trails perfect for jogging or biking while providing access to Brookfield Zoo ideal for discovering different species from around the world plus numerous shopping opportunities available throughout the area.
Things to do in North Riverside?
Living in North Riverside, IL is a great experience for those looking for a peaceful suburban area with plenty of amenities. With its close proximity to Chicago, residents of North Riverside are able to enjoy the city life without having to live in the hustle and bustle of downtown. The charming local businesses, friendly neighbors, and lively community events create an eclectic vibe that is attractive to visitors and residents alike. There are also many parks, trails and nature preserves available for outdoor recreational activities such as walking, cycling or picnicking with friends and family. With its diverse population, excellent schools, quality housing options and exceptional services, North Riverside is an ideal place to call home.
